These machines are engineered to effectively engrave and cut a wide range of non-metal materials, including wood, acrylic, glass, and leather. One of the standout features is their ability to produce intricate designs that traditional methods might struggle to achieve. Additionally, users can adjust the engraving speed and power settings to suit different materials, which allows for a custom approach to various projects. The precision of the laser ensures that every design is executed with immaculate detail, minimizing waste and ensuring that materials are utilized effectively.
However, like any technology, Industrial Non-metal Laser Engraving and Cutting Machines come with their own set of advantages and disadvantages. On the positive side, these machines significantly reduce labor costs as they automate the engraving and cutting processes, which can save companies a considerable amount of time. The process itself is also cleaner, as it generates less mess compared to traditional engraving or cutting methods. Furthermore, maintenance requirements are generally lower, thanks to the durable components used in laser technology.
On the flip side, the initial investment for acquiring an industrial-grade laser engraving machine can be steep, with prices typically ranging from a few thousand to tens of thousands of dollars, depending on the brand and capabilities. Additionally, users need to invest time in training to operate these machines efficiently, and potential downtime during maintenance can impact production schedules.
